Genshin Impact Varka's character profile, current location, weapons and more
Image via: HoYoverse With every new update, the world of Genshin Impact increases in scale, and there has been a great deal of anticipation regarding Varka, the Grand Master. Sprinkled between lore and events and official trailers, Varka's reputation proceeds ahead of him. Here is all that is currently known about this immense figure from Mondstadt, from story involvement to potential weapon and release window. The Legend of Varka: The Grand Master of Mondstadt Varka is not just another NPC mentioned once in lore-the Grand Master and Knight bores of the Knights of Favonius. While Varka happens to be a Knight of the highest cadre and the Grand Master of the order, he has perhaps never stepped foot in-game. Varka had left Mondstadt on a great expedition approximately half a year before the current timeline; hence Jean has been given the title of Acting Grand Master, taking care of the affairs of the city. Not much is known about his exact objective, but recent developments give us some clues about one possibility that Varka is presently in Nod-Krai, a mysterious yet-to-be-released region, following the leads concerning Durin and the Hexenzirkel. Varka is said to lead with courage but unorthodoxly, one who earns loyalty not by title but by action. Genshin Impact unveils new and long-anticipated Nod-Krai characters as excitement builds for version 6.0
Hoyoverse has revealed the full character roster for the upcoming Nod-Krai region in Genshin Impact, set to arrive with version 6.0. This region, part of Snezhnaya, will introduce new characters while expanding on the game's established lore. The newly announced characters include Nicole Reeyn, a mute prophetess of the Hexenzirkel; Aino, caretaker to Ineffa; Varka, the Grand Master of the Knights of Favonius; Jahoda, seen with Durin; and Durin himself in human form teased in version 5.6. Genshin Impact Nod-Krai teaser reveals Varka and Alice character designs, elements, and voice actors
HoYoverse has officially revealed two long-anticipated characters—Varka and Alice—in the latest Genshin Impact Nod-Krai teaser titled Moonlit Ballad of the teaser showcases their full character designs and confirms their elemental affinities, finally delivering on years of in-game teasing. Varka, the Grandmaster of the Knights of Favonius, appears with a tall, muscular build and visible battle scars, highlighting his combat experience. The teaser shows him wielding the Claymore weapon Wolf's Gravestone, confirming his status as a Claymore user. Additionally, his Anemo vision is clearly displayed on the left side of his coat, solidifying his elemental alignment. Meanwhile, Alice—an eccentric and powerful figure in Genshin Impact lore and the mother of Klee—also makes her long-awaited debut. She is depicted with long blonde hair, elf-like ears, and a distinctively styled witch's hat. Her Pyro vision is attached to her hat, though the teaser does not explicitly show her weapon of choice. Given her identity as a witch, it is speculated she may be a Catalyst user. Voice actor details for both characters have also been revealed. Varka is voiced by Sugita Tomokazu (Japanese), Park Sang-hoon (Korean), and Hao Xianghai (Chinese), while his English voice actor has not yet been announced. Alice is voiced by Rachel Kimsey (English), Inoue Kikuko (Japanese), Yeo Min-jeong (Korean), and Zhang Qi (Chinese). As two of the most significant unrevealed characters in the game's lore, their debut has generated significant excitement among the Genshin Impact community. More information on their roles, story involvement, and playability is expected to be revealed as the Nod-Krai update approaches.

A complete list of Varka's Voice Actors in Genshin Impact
Image via: HoYoverse With the excitement buzzing for Version 5.6 of Genshin Impact, there was one moment that caused fans to go wild more than any other: Varka has finally spoken! But who is behind the voice of Mondstadt's Grand Master? Who is Varka in Genshin Impact? Varka is the Grand Master of the Knights of Favonius, also known as the "Knight of Boreas." He is a giant figure in the lore of Mondstadt, referred to by cherished characters like Jean, Eula, and Razor. He went away to an expedition six months ago, leaving Jean to act as Grand Master during his absence. For the longest time, Varka was without a voice within the game and was only given the mythology and admiration by others. — Genshin_7 (@Genshin_7) Who voices Varka in the Japanese version? Legendary voice actor Tomokazu Sugita takes on the role of Varka in Japanese.
